P0710 FLUID TEMPERATURE SENSOR

TRANSMISSION: GR6Z30A

P0710

Description


  • The fluid temperature sensor detects the transmission oil temperature in the oil pan.
  • The fluid temperature sensor converts the transmission oil temperature into output voltage and transmits the signal to TCM.
  • The fluid temperature sensor uses a thermistor and its electrical resistance varies as the temperature varies. The electrical resistance decreases as the temperature increases.

DTC Logic

 
 DTC DETECTION LOGIC

NOTE:
If DTC P0700 is detected, first diagnose the DTC P0700. Refer to DTC Logic (GT-R certified NISSAN dealer).

DTC
Self-diagnosis name
DTC detection condition
Possible cause
P0710
Fluid temperature sensor system voltage
  • A DTC is set if the fluid temperature sensor voltage value received by TCM is more than 2,654 mV.
  • A DTC is set if the fluid temperature sensor voltage value received by TCM is less than 39 mV.
  • Fluid temperature sensor
  • Harness or connector
    (Open or shorted in the fluid temperature sensor circuit)
